A researcher is studying the transport of glucose across the cell membrane of intestinal epithelial cells. She observes that glucose moves into the cell even when the extracellular concentration of glucose is lower than the intracellular concentration. This process requires a sodium-glucose cotransporter protein and a sodium-potassium pump.
(a) Identify the specific type of transport mechanism being used to move glucose into the cell and justify your answer.
(b) Describe the direct role of ATP in maintaining the concentration gradient necessary for this glucose transport to continue.
(c) Predict what would happen to the rate of glucose transport if a drug that inhibits the sodium-potassium pump is added to the system. Explain your reasoning.
